Its just quite an a big fast way. The study camino Early Release year, a about representation of vote. And chris quantified, the lack of diversity in a really, really spectacular way. So they, at the Museum Collections of 18, major us museums. And they found that 75 percent of all of our english Museum Collections was made by white men. And so in the foreground of this painting are 100 figures and 75 of them, whiteman. So in the background, there are 189. 00 additional figures. And they, the women and people of color that needs to be added to the art scene for its actually represent the population as a whole. Extinction once youre ready to start, if you can type in this you around with me. So this i, this is a really, really simple spreadsheet in some ways. And lesson point on the wife is about the titanic, if like from a passenger list of every one that was on the titanic. And very often when im opening spreadsheets, like especially ones, a crate by large institutions, the columns at the top thing to make no sense. Ive just got like a weird series of like letters and numbers. And thats because somewhere else on the internet is a code book that you have to use to kind of decipher some of these things. So its really important if you feel confused, try to find a code book that can help you to decipher what those numbers mean. Thank necessarily just give are looking to find i think. When still younger, i think they have quite a Good Relationship with matt. Because they are able to understand how they reach the, the final number, right . Part of the way that people suddenly become disenchanted with us is that it doesnt make sense anymore, right . Youre not able to follow those steps. And with good data journalism, its literally a case of saying this is the number of coins that were committed. This is the population, and this is how i calculated the right. And people can repeat and steps for themselves and see exactly how you reach a conclusion. And thats really empowering, it shows readers that youre on the same level playing field. If i can do it, you can do it too, which is a really great message to have in journalism. Then like a blue ah ah, i frasier with, i ensure you feel skeptical about most of the data sets.
